Rivian Automotive, Inc. (RIVN) saw its stock soar 5.13% in intraday trading on Tuesday, as investors reacted positively to CEO RJ Scaringe's recent comments on navigating industry challenges and the company's upcoming product launch.

In a recent interview at SXSW, Scaringe emphasized the importance of clear communication with employees and investors during turbulent times. "The role of leadership is to make sure it's really clear how we're going to chart through the messiness," Scaringe stated. This approach seems to have resonated with investors, who may view Rivian's leadership as capable of steering the company through current industry headwinds.

Adding to the positive sentiment is the anticipated launch of Rivian's new compact SUV, the R2, which is expected to be an affordable EV option. This move could potentially expand Rivian's market reach and boost its competitiveness in the growing electric vehicle sector. Despite a challenging start to the year with Rivian's shares down about 16% in 2025, today's stock movement suggests renewed optimism about the company's future prospects and strategic direction.
